V111 GSL is a 1999 Volkswagen Transporter in White with a 1,896c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 30 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 70%.

Across all 1999 Volkswagen Transporter models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.6% with a typical mileage of 143,659 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a Volkswagen Transporter fails its MOT is registration plate lamp not working, accounting for 89,943 recorded failures. If you're considering buying V111 GSL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Volkswagen Transporter typically stays on UK roads for around 42 years. At 27 years old, this Volkswagen Transporter is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
